A charged particle is moving in a magnetic field of strength B perpendicular to the direction of the field. If `q` and `m` denote the charge and mass of the particle respectively. Then the frequency of rotation of particle is

A

`f = (2pi^2m)/(qB)`

B

`f = (2pim)/(qB)`

C

`f = (qB)/(2pim)`

D

`f = (qB)/(2pim^2)`.
